MARGATE, FL -- (MARKET WIRE) -- 01/10/08 -- MediaNet Group Technologies, Inc. (OTCBB: MEDG), a leading developer of private branded web malls and online affinity
programs through its BSP Rewards subsidiary, announced today the formation
of a strategic relationship with Giftco, Inc., a leading provider of gifts
and merchandise for the fundraising industry with a client base that
includes a significant segment of the school systems throughout the United
States. As part of the agreement, BSP Rewards will develop a Web Mall
fundraising program for Giftco. Giftco customers, like the other BSP
rewards users which have doubled in the past year to nearly 1 million, will
be able to shop online for their favorite items at over 725 retail stores
and other merchants while saving money and earning points for additional
savings or other pooled purchasing power.

Giftco distributes merchandise throughout every state in the United States
and also in Canada, and has been instrumental in assisting its customers to
raise much needed funds for schools. In addition to providing the
merchandise for purchase by the consumer, Giftco offers the most
comprehensive selection of incentive programs to aid students in the sale
of the products.
Established in 1975 in Vernon Hills, IL, Giftco has become the market
leader in providing gift items and specialty products to the fundraising
industry. The company's success stems from its continued ability to
combine Giftco's proprietary fundraising line, strong customer and supplier
base and proven service capabilities through the organization's
comprehensive knowledge of the complex fundraising sales cycle.
